Structured cabling installation in Rossville, GA typically ranges from $1750 to $4200 per job. These costs are primarily driven by the number of drops required and the overall complexity of the installation.

Structured cabling costs are primarily driven by the number of drops, the specific cable category required (e.g., Cat5e, Cat6, Cat6a), conduit and pathway requirements, cable length, site conditions, and whether testing and certification are needed.
Accurate estimation involves using linear measurement tools to determine cable runs, wall lengths, and room dimensions. Consider the number of drops, the type of cable, and specific site conditions like accessibility and whether the facility is new or old.
The most common method is per-drop pricing. Additionally, consider project-level estimates to account for overall scope and specific job complexities, including a flat rate that encompasses both time and materials.

Older buildings and active facilities often present challenges such as limited accessibility, existing infrastructure that needs to be worked around, and the need for more careful planning and execution to minimize disruption, all of which can increase labor time and overall project complexity.
